Output ef126f365565b7db40307661cf525fdaf6b37b6a3632fec670fb8a3e165548a2:0

value
417687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a201e5bc3c020aa6498b86635ca0b4d4ecf8d0 OP_EQUAL
address
35DHgJgM2rS3ZroFJxf56SX8d9mHPP8NgA
transaction
ef126f365565b7db40307661cf525fdaf6b37b6a3632fec670fb8a3e165548a2
spent
true